Common Quality Issues
Three issues show up again and again in inkjet poster runs: color drift across lots, faint banding in light tints, and uneven solids. Designers notice it first in gradients and skin tones. A practical marker: keep brand-critical hues within ΔE 1–3; when readings creep toward ΔE 5–6, the shift is visible to most eyes. If you’re running double sided poster printing on lighter stock, watch for show-through and registration—front/back alignment that’s off by even 0.5–0.8 mm can look sloppy, and a heavy back print can dull the front image.
Size matters in unexpected ways. On 24×18 poster printing, thin white borders reveal micro misalignment immediately. If the border is part of your design language, consider bumping stock weight or using a tighter trimming recipe to keep tolerance in the ±0.5 mm range. Humidity swings (say 35–70%) can lead to mottling in large cyan fields. Posters live and die on these big areas; even tiny nozzle inconsistencies read like texture.
Here’s where it gets interesting: finishing can be the villain and the hero. Lamination can mask minor banding, but it may add a subtle warmth, shifting neutral grays. Spot UV pops logos but can make surrounding areas feel comparatively flat. None of this is fatal. It’s about choosing your battles and calibrating your expectations.
Troubleshooting Methodology
I start with a simple ladder: environment, substrate, ink system, press condition, file/profile. Lock the room first—aim for 45–55% RH and a consistent temperature. Then validate the substrate: coated paperboard vs film will absorb and reflect ink differently. Match the profile to the specific combo: Inkjet Printing with Eco-Solvent Ink on coated stock behaves unlike UV-LED Ink on glossy film. Use a known test chart to compare against a baseline and reference ISO 12647 or G7 targets for sanity. Teams that keep this routine tight often see FPY land in the 85–92% range, rather than bouncing all over.

Diagnostic Tools and Techniques
Three tools anchor the diagnosis: a spectrophotometer for ΔE readings, a nozzle check with high-contrast line charts, and a standardized test sheet that stresses gradients and solids. I track ΔE on two brand-critical colors each run; when a morning lot reads ΔE 2 and an afternoon lot jumps to ΔE 4–5, I know I’m chasing either environment or a press state change. For solids, measure density to catch under-inking before eyes do.
Set up a proofing routine that mirrors reality. Reading on a calibrated monitor is fine, but posters live under mixed lighting—retail LED at 3000–4000K, studio daylight, even outdoor glare. A quick light booth check can save a reprint. If lamination or varnishing is in the spec, run a small finished sample; finishing often shifts perceived saturation by 3–8% and contrast by a hair, which the numbers don’t fully explain.
I keep a dedicated 24×18 poster printing test sheet with three gradients, a small portrait, and a thin border—trimmed to simulate production. On a well-maintained inkjet press, throughput in the 50–100 posters/hour range stays achievable with a proper maintenance cycle. If speed creeps up without nozzle checks, banding tends to follow. It’s a trade: speed vs stability; choose with eyes open.
Root Cause Identification
The turning point came when a spring campaign showed warm neutrals despite a cool target. We chased profiles, swapped substrates, even changed finishing. Then the spectro told the story: ΔE on the neutral patch was fine; the issue was light metamerism under retail LEDs. The fix wasn’t in ink; it was in choosing a substrate with a different optical brightener balance. Another root cause hides in double sided poster printing. If the back uses heavy solids, moisture load rises and the front can cockle, subtly warping lines. Designers feel it in fine type. You can push toward a heavier stock or lighten the back image. Neither is perfect; heavier stock adds cost and changes the tactile feel, lighter back art may not match campaign intensity. It’s a design call, not just a technical one.
Prevention Strategies
Build rituals: daily nozzle checks, weekly profile validations, monthly substrate qualification. Keep environment steady. Document finishing effects on a small swatch—lamination, Spot UV, Soft-Touch coating—and note perceptual shifts. For color targets, aim for ΔE 1–3 on brand-critical hues and allow ΔE 3–4 for backgrounds where human perception is more forgiving.
